Diabolik: Who Are You? Plot Summary

Read the complete plot summary and ending explained for Diabolik: Who Are You? (2023). From turning points to emotional moments, uncover what really happened and why it matters.


Diabolik and Eva Kant craft an intricate plan to target the wealthy aristocrat, Countess Wiendemar. Their scheme begins with Diabolik kidnapping Gabriella Bauer, the countess’s trusted banker, so that Eva can impersonate her. Disguised as Gabriella, Eva aims to steal a collection of valuable ancient coins, which are kept in the countess’s bank. The plan reaches a thrilling climax when Diabolik, in a fast getaway car, arrives just in time to facilitate their escape. Everything seems to go smoothly until unexpectedly, a gang of armed men storms the bank, catching everyone off guard. In a shocking turn of events, they murder Countess Wiendemar right before Eva’s eyes, and make off with the coins, completing their raid and leaving chaos behind.

The police, led by Inspector Ginko, are promptly assigned to investigate the robbery. He is assisted by his loyal friend, Sergeant Palmer, and together they begin piecing together the clues. Their investigation quickly points to Diego Manden, a notorious criminal mastermind who, under the guise of a respected lawyer, hides the true extent of his criminal enterprise. Diabolik learns Manden’s real identity and, along with Eva, employs their disguising skills to track him. They manage to follow his regular routines to locate his secluded mansion deep in the countryside. Believing they can reclaim the stolen coins, Diabolik attempts to sneak into Manden’s estate alone, confident that he is unaccompanied. However, his attempt turns into a trap, and he is ambushed by Manden’s gang.

Diabolik wakes up restrained in a basement, only to discover Ginko is also there—much to his surprise. The inspector confesses that he had tried an earlier plan to catch Manden but had failed. Tragically, Palmer, who was supposed to help in the rescue, was captured and, in a devastating turn, murdered, with his body dumped in an abandoned car trunk. Since no one was informed of their operation, Ginko admits to Diabolik that their chances of rescue are slim, and their deaths seem inevitable. Before they face their grim fate, Ginko makes a final request: that Diabolik shares his own past, so that he might understand his elusive nemesis better.

Diabolik reveals that he knows little about his origins. Orphaned as a young boy, he was raised on a remote island by a secret society of criminals, led by a legendary thief known only as “King”. King recognized Diabolik’s talent and cunning, and was eager to make him his successor. However, Diabolik soon discovers that the trust was false—King feared Diabolik and considered him a threat. In a desperate act of self-preservation, Diabolik kills King using a mask technology he invented, which allows him to assume different identities. He then takes King’s place, securing the means to start his own criminal empire.

Meanwhile, Eva, distressed by Diabolik’s mysterious disappearance, watches a news report featuring Ginko’s former fiancée, Altea di Vallenberg. The report includes a coded message hinting at their earlier interactions. Disguised as Altea’s former stylist, Eva confronts her to understand what happened to Ginko and Diabolik. Moved by her story, Altea offers her help, and together, they travel to Diabolik’s secret lair to devise a new plan to rescue him.

Manden orders Loris, one of his men, to execute Ginko and Diabolik, but the two are able to fight back and overpower their assassin, even managing to outsmart him and end his life. Eva, meanwhile, creates a distraction by using Diabolik’s bulletproof car to lure Manden’s remaining men outside. She skillfully fights them off, one by one, until Manden attempts to surrender. However, he is tranquilized and captured. Revealing her disguise as Altea, Eva unwittingly surprises her enemies when the real Eva arrives to help free the captives. A tense conflict ensues, and Eva turns against Altea, subduing her along with Ginko.

When Altea wakes up, she finds Eva and Diabolik gone. However, Eva secretly returns Altea’s cherished Black Panther necklace as a token of kindness. At Palmer’s funeral, Ginko confesses his feelings and kisses Altea, expressing his hope to marry her someday. The story concludes with Diabolik and Eva, disguised as an elderly couple, pulling off a daring theft at an auction. Eva successfully recovers her signature pink diamond, a treasured keepsake from her past adventures, symbolizing her resilience and unwavering partnership with Diabolik as they continue to outsmart their enemies and chase their elusive fortunes.

Diabolik: Who Are You? Characters

Explore all characters from Diabolik: Who Are You? (2023). Get detailed profiles with their roles, arcs, and key relationships explained.


Diabolik (Giacomo Gianniotti)

A skilled and cunning master thief with a mysterious past, Diabolik is resourceful and strategic. His complex morality is evident as he navigates dangerous situations, motivated by personal history and a desire for power, often blurring the lines between hero and villain.

Eva Kant (Miriam Leone)

A talented and resourceful accomplice, Eva is adept at impersonation and combat, often using disguise to achieve her goals. Her loyalty to Diabolik is tested by betrayal and hidden motives, revealing her as a complex character driven by personal and strategic reasons.

Ginko (Valerio Mastandrea)

An experienced inspector with a strong sense of justice, Ginko is detective work driven by intuition and morality. His complex relationship with Diabolik and Eva is marked by respect, suspicion, and a tragic sense of inevitable confrontation.

Countess Wiendemar (Barbara Bouchet)

A wealthy aristocrat targeted for her valuables, her murder serves as a catalyst for the story's events. She embodies the privilege and vulnerability of the high society that the criminals seek to exploit.
